History and prospects of the first stop Apache

In 1995, the National Computer Security Association (NCSA) developers created the NCSZ global network service software, the biggest feature of which is the HTTP sprite. It was easier to configure and create from source than the CERN server at the time, and he was quickly popular because of the lack of other server software at the time. But later, the core developers of the server almost left the NCSA, and some users set up an organization to manage the patches they wrote, so ApacheGroup came into being. They called the server software Apache. Apache comes from the pronunciation of Apatchyserver, which means a server full of patches. Today Apache has slowly become the most popular web server software on the Internet. Among all the web server software, Apache has an absolute advantage, far ahead of the second-ranked Microsoft IIS. The second station Apache2.0 installation

Apache2.0 configuration and installation is very different from Apache1.3, like other open source software, using libtool and autoconf To configure the environment. But whether it is Apache or not, there are usually two installation methods: source code installation and RPM package installation. These two types of installation have their own characteristics. The RPM package installation does not need to be compiled. The source code installation needs to be configured and compiled before installation. The RPM package is installed in a fixed location, and the fixed module is selected. The source code installation allows You choose the installation path and choose the module you want.
